The climate in 05658 Marshfield, VT is typical of much of the Northeastern United States. Summers are warm and humid while winters are cold and snowy. Spring and fall tend to be mild with transitioning temperatures. Precipitation is evenly distributed throughout the year, with an average of about 40 inches each year. In the winter months, temperatures can dip below freezing for weeks at a time, while during the summer months high temperatures often reach 80°F or higher. This area does experience some severe weather including thunderstorms, hail, and occasional tornadoes during spring and summer months.
Marshfield (zip 05658), Vermont gets 40 inches of rain, on average, per year. The US average is 38 inches of rain per year.
Marshfield (zip 05658) averages 95 inches of snow per year. The US average is 28 inches of snow per year.
On average, there are 159 sunny days per year in Marshfield (zip 05658). The US average is 205 sunny days.
Marshfield (zip 05658) gets some kind of precipitation, on average, 155 days per year. Precipitation is rain, snow, sleet, or hail that falls to the ground. In order for precipitation to be counted you have to get at least .01 inches on the ground to measure.
Weather Highlights
Summer High: the July high is around 79 degrees
Winter Low: the January low is 4
Rain: averages 40 inches of rain a year
Snow: averages 95 inches of snow a year
